--引入 JS 库--> </script...dataColors:不同颜色的数据集数组 fontFamily:定制图表中使用的字体系列 unxkcdify:禁用xkcd效果(默认为 false) 效果展示 3.4 圆饼/甜甜圈图 饼图广泛得应用在各个领域...饼图通过将一个圆饼按照分类的占比划分成多个区块,整个圆饼代表数据的总量,每个区块(圆弧)表示该分类占总体的比例大小,所有区块(圆弧)的加和等于 100%。..., }, }); 参数说明 innerRadius:指定空的饼图半径(默认值:0.5) 需要饼图吗?...将 innerRadius 设置为 0 legendPosition:指定要放置图例的位置 dataColors:不同颜色的数据集数组 fontFamily:定制图表中使用的字体系列 unxkcdify
MPAndroidChart_雷达图的那些事及自定义标签颜色 目录 从简易Demo开始 1. 百分比的设置 2. 标签的设置(标签就是扇形图里的文字) 3. 饼心的设置 4....透明圆的设置(即饼心旁边的的圆环) 5. 设置图表变化监听 6. 设置折线饼图 7. 設置突出时的间距 8. 设置图例 9....(Color.BLACK); 标签的设置(标签就是扇形图里的文字) //标签的颜色 chart.setEntryLabelColor(Color.BLUE); //标签的大小 chart.setEntryLabelTextSize...(true); //设置饼心的颜色 //设置饼心的半径,默认为50% chart.setHoleRadius(50f); chart.setHoleColor...(); } } 好了,以上就是饼图常用的方法,以后开发中,如果有新的使用方法及修正之处,也会及时更新的。
cutecharts是一个简单而强大的Python库,它可以轻松创建各种类型的图表,包括折线图、饼图、柱状图、散点图和雷达图。...", "downLeft", "downRight" 可选 colors: label 颜色数组 font_family: CSS 字体风格 效果图 饼图(Pie Chart) 饼图用于显示数据的占比情况...([30, 40, 20, 10]) # 渲染为html, 使用浏览器打开 chart.render("pie_chart.html") 饼图 set_options 支持参数 labels: 数据标签列表...: label 颜色数组 font_family: CSS 字体风格 效果图 散点图(Scatter Plot) 散点图用于展示两个变量之间的关系。...radar_chart.html") 雷达图 set_options 支持参数 labels: 数据标签列表 isshowlabel: 是否显示标签 isshowlegend: 是否显示图例 tick_count
还记得那是一个月黑风高的晚上,一位女同事让我给他讲解数据分析结果的时候,我默默的用python画了下面这张图。...template_name: str = "basic_local.html" 渲染使用的模板,一般不需要修改 render_notebook() 说明 用于在notebook中展示图表...参数 template_type: str = "basic" 渲染使用的模板类型,一般不需要修改 load_javascript() 加载 JS 依赖,在 JupyterLab...HTML文件 line_base().render() # 生成notebook显示 line_base().render_notebook() 结果 [cute2.png] 饼图的使用 函数:cutecharts.charts.Pie....png] 实心饼图示例 def pie_radius(): chart = Pie("Pie-Radius") chart.set_options( labels=Faker.choose
引 言 还记得那是一个月黑风高的晚上,一位女同事让我给他讲解数据分析结果的时候,我默默的用python画了下面这张图。 ?...: str = "basic" 渲染使用的模板类型,一般不需要修改 load_javascript() 加载 JS 依赖,在 JupyterLab 渲染时使用。...04 饼图的使用 函数: cutecharts.charts.Pie 设置项: cutecharts.charts.Pie.set_options 参数(设置项) labels: Iterable 数据标签列表...inner_radius: float = 0.5 Pie 图半径 legend_pos: str = "upLeft" 图例位置,有 "upLeft", "upRight", "downLeft",...数据标签列表 is_show_label: bool = True 是否显示标签 is_show_legend: bool = True 是否显示图例 tick_count: int = 3 坐标系分割刻度
它支持各种常见的图表类型,包括折线图、散点图、柱状图、饼图、等高线图等,还支持注释、标签、标题、图例等图形元素的添加和编辑。下面将逐个介绍Matplotlib库的常见功能和应用场景。2....基本绘图示例在数据分析中,常常需要通过图表来展示数据的分布、趋势等信息。Matplotlib提供了简单易用的API,可以快速绘制各种类型的图表。...Chart")plt.xlabel("Categories")plt.ylabel("Values")# 显示图表plt.show()2.4 饼图import matplotlib.pyplot as...本文详细介绍了Matplotlib库的常用功能和应用场景,并通过实例演示了它在Python数据分析中的具体应用。...利用Matplotlib库,我们可以绘制折线图、散点图、柱状图、饼图等各种类型的图表;还可以通过定制颜色、线型、标记、添加图例、注释等来美化图表;同时,Matplotlib还支持子图布局、直方图、热力图
->legend()->setAlignment(Qt::AlignBottom); 这样,你就创建了一个包含柱状图和折线图的图表,并将其显示在 QGraphicsView 控件中,运行后则可以得到如下图所示的图例...remove(QPieSlice *slice) 从饼状图序列中移除指定的饼块。 clear() 清除饼状图序列中的所有饼块。 slices() 返回饼状图序列中的所有饼块。...setLabelBrush(const QBrush &brush) 设置饼块标签的画刷,即标签的颜色。 labelBrush() 返回饼块标签的画刷。...QPieSlice 主要用于配置和管理饼状图中的单个数据分块,包括设置饼块的标签、值、颜色、样式等属性。.../ 图例 chart->legend()->setAlignment(Qt::AlignRight); 设置饼图分块的标签和槽函数关联: 对于每个分块,设置其标签文字,包括数值和百分比,并关联鼠标悬停事件的槽函数
setLabelBrush(const QBrush &brush) 设置饼块标签的画刷,即标签的颜色。...QPieSlice 主要用于配置和管理饼状图中的单个数据分块,包括设置饼块的标签、值、颜色、样式等属性。...();创建饼图序列:为图表创建一个新的饼图序列(QPieSeries),并通过循环的方式向序列中添加成绩。...,必须添加完slice之后再设置chart->addSeries(series); // 添加饼图序列chart->legend()->setVisible(true); // 图例...在图表中,每个分块代表一种分析对象,标签包含人数和百分比信息,运行后输出如下效果;1.3 创建堆叠图堆叠图(Stacked Chart)用于展示多个数据系列的累积效果,即将不同系列的数据在同一数值点上进行堆叠显示
Pygal目前支持的图表有折线图、点图、柱状图、直方图、饼图、雷达图、箱图、气泡图、漏斗图、圆环图、仪表板、漏斗图、热力图、地图。 既可以在浏览器中直接查看图表,或集成到web中,也可以导出图表。...notebook中展示。...绘图步骤 Pygal的用法非常简单,主要分三步: 生成图表对象 导入数据 导出图像 这里简单绘制一个柱状图: # 导入pygal库 import pygal # 创建柱状图对象 bar_chart...饼图 pie_chart = pygal.Pie() pie_chart.title = 'Browser usage by version in February 2012 (in %)' pie_chart.add...legend_at_bottom_columns=2,#图例标签显示行数 legend_box_size=12,#图例前箱子大小
Pygal目前支持的图表有折线图、点图、柱状图、直方图、饼图、雷达图、箱图、气泡图、漏斗图、圆环图、仪表板、漏斗图、热力图、地图。 既可以在浏览器中直接查看图表,或集成到web中,也可以导出图表。...notebook中展示。...绘图步骤 Pygal的用法非常简单,主要分三步: 生成图表对象 导入数据 导出图像 这里简单绘制一个柱状图: # 导入pygal库 import pygal # 创建柱状图对象 bar_chart...('Opera', 2.3) #图片渲染 HTML(base_html.format(rendered_chart=line_chart.render(is_unicode=True))) 饼图...legend_at_bottom_columns=2,#图例标签显示行数 legend_box_size=12,#图例前箱子大小
华夫饼图(Waffle Chart),或称为直角饼图,可以直观的描绘百分比完成比例情况。与传统的饼图相比较,华夫饼图表达的百分比更清晰和准确,它的每一个格子代表 1%。...设置标题、标签和图例 通过设置对应参数,即可以对目标图进行自定义。 如标题和图例分别通过参数title和legend,均是接受字典中的matplotlib参数。...标签参数为labels,如果未指定,values则将使用键作为标签。 ? 设置颜色 颜色是影响一个图形外观的重要因素之一。参数colors接受列表或元组中的颜色。其长度必须等于values。...使用icon_legend= True设置图例,图例中的符号将是图标,否则,它将是一个颜色条。...表白开始 下面就通过改变图标、颜色、值的大小,并通过一行代码绘制一个 ❤️ 形的华夫饼图。
,一般不需要修改 load_javascript 加载 JS 依赖,在 JupyterLab 渲染时使用。...img Bar-调整颜色 def bar_tickcount_colors(): chart = Bar("Bar-调整颜色") chart.set_options(labels=Faker.choose...img Line-调整颜色 def line_tickcount_colors(): chart = Line("Line-调整颜色") chart.set_options(labels...img Pie(饼图) cutecharts.charts.Pie API cutecharts.charts.Pie.set_options Params...Radar-颜色调整 def radar_legend_colors(): chart = Radar("Radar-颜色调整") chart.set_options(labels=Faker.choose
,一般不需要修改 load_javascript 加载 JS 依赖,在 JupyterLab 渲染时使用。...Bar-调整颜色 def bar_tickcount_colors(): chart = Bar("Bar-调整颜色") chart.set_options(labels=Faker.choose...Line-调整颜色 def line_tickcount_colors(): chart = Line("Line-调整颜色") chart.set_options(labels=Faker.choose...Pie(饼图) cutecharts.charts.Pie API cutecharts.charts.Pie.set_options Params...Radar-颜色调整 def radar_legend_colors(): chart = Radar("Radar-颜色调整") chart.set_options(labels=Faker.choose
华夫饼图(Waffle Chart),或称为直角饼图,可以直观的描绘百分比完成比例情况。与传统的饼图相比较,华夫饼图表达的百分比更清晰和准确,它的每一个格子代表 1%。...# 官网地址 https://pywaffle.readthedocs.io/ 华夫饼图(Waffle Chart),也叫Square Pie Chart,是饼图的一种变形,擅长展示部分在整体中的占比关系...一般来说,华夫饼图是由100个格子组成,一个格子代表1%。用不同颜色的格子区分不同的分类数据,以展示各部分在整体中的占比。 3.1....参数values也接受字典中的数据,字典的键将用作标签并显示在图例中 fig = plt.figure( FigureClass=Waffle, rows=5, columns=...可以通过参数指定icon_style可以设置,默认情况下,它从solid样式中搜索图标。 使用icon_legend= True,图例中的符号将是图标。否则,它将是一个颜色条。
,直接将图表交给标签容易进行展示即可,如设置了.ct-golden-section样式的图表可以直接添加到设置了比例样式的标签容器中即可,如 <!...图例提供了非常灵活的配置,几乎可以配置图例中展示的任何数据;它提供的默认的配置(参考官方API)中也提供了大量的预定义的配置信息供开发人员使用,实际应用时可以通过Chartist实例的配置选项覆盖默认配置...① 覆盖默认配置 通过覆盖机制,让不同的媒体设备上的响应式处理变得比较简单,覆盖机制的优先级基于媒体查询顺序 下面的示例就是在不同的展示尺寸的设备上,让图例的尺寸、标签、条状图间距等进行调整的一种响应式场景...important; /* create modern looking rounded donut charts */ stroke-linecap: round; } (2)图例上色案例 图例中数据线条的颜色展示是一个非常重要的核心样式...,但是要达到外观和功能的分离,Chartist中并没有提供和颜色相关的配置选项,如果有必要的情况下需要开发人员通过自定义样式实现,避免造成后期维护困难 备注:Chartist默认提供了15中颜色给图例进行展示
该包可用于生成以下类型的图表。目前,该库支持五种不同的图表——条形图、饼图、雷达图、散点图和折线图。...chart.render_notebook() cutecharts绘图 绘制饼图 将要制作的图表是甜甜圈图表。我们将看到发行量最高的电影的前 5 年。...']), inner_radius=0) chart.add_series(list(df_year['Count'])) chart.render_notebook() 饼图 绘制圆环图 我们将要制作的图表是甜甜圈图表...如果你看到默认的图例将在左上角,你可以指定图例的值,如 upLeft、upRight、downLeft、downRight。 下图显示了 upRight 和 downLeft 上的图例。...) 条形图 这里我们在可以明确为条形设置不同颜色的地方添加了另一个参数颜色set_options() 。
今天继续跟大家分享think-cell chart系列14——组合图表(折线图+饼图)。...think-cell chart中图表可以轻松的通过各种组合方式,来展现多维信息,使得图表的展示效果和信息含量大大增加。 今天要分享的组合图是通过将折线图与饼图组合,来达到扩展图表信息含量的效果。...所有的图表插入完毕之后,利用鼠标+Ctrl键选中全部三个饼图,右键单击弹出菜单,将图表调整至等同大小(结合ppt中的对齐工具)。 ?...为三个月份添加总销量指标,这个指标本来可以通过调用三个饼图的数据标签来实现,但是饼图的数据标签位置固定的,没法移动,如果要想自定义的话,只能自己画文本框然后填入数据了。 ?...为整个图表添加图例标签(用于区分两种销量的颜色)。(调用任意一个饼图的图表标签即可)。 ? 最后添加文字解读说明。 ?
领取专属 10元无门槛券
手把手带您无忧上云